Osun State Polytechnic Declares Emergency Mid-Semester Break, Postpones Matriculation Ceremony

In a considerate move responding to student appeals, the management of Osun State Polytechnic, Iree, has officially declared a mid-semester break starting from Thursday, April 10 to Wednesday, April 16, 2025. The break is intended to give room for students who are yet to pay their school fees and complete registration to do so.
This decision, announced through an internal memorandum signed by the Registrar, Abiodun O. Oloyede, comes after several students expressed difficulties in meeting financial and registration deadlines.
As a result of the break, the highly anticipated Matriculation Ceremony for the 2024/2025 academic session, originally scheduled for Thursday, April 10, has been postponed. A new date for the event will be announced in due course.
“All students are therefore enjoined to avail themselves of this break and pay all their fees and complete their registration as no further appeal shall be entertained,” the statement emphasized.
This unexpected development highlights the institution’s commitment to student welfare, while also setting a firm stance on academic and administrative deadlines. Students are urged to take full advantage of this grace period to regularize their status within the institution.
